20+ Strategies for Teaching Empathy
Teaching empathy is important. In the simplest of terms, empathy is the ability to notice, understand, and share the emotions of others. It is a critical social skill for all people to have. Anger Triggers: Anger Management Game
This small group game is a great way to start an anger management group in lower elementary. It will help students become aware of their emotions, specifically what events make them feel angry. The game uses a storm cloud as a metaphor for anger and is appealing to students in kindergarten through second grade. Social Emotional Workshop
